“Average housing cost in the USA” sounds simple until you try to pin it down. Renters and buyers live in two different universes. A studio in one city can cost more than a three-bedroom mortgage payment somewhere else. And then there’s the stuff nobody thinks about until they’re already stressed—utilities, insurance, HOA dues, property taxes, commuting.
So instead of pretending there’s one magic number, this guide breaks housing expenses in America into the parts that actually move your budget. It’s meant for real planning—moving for work, studying, relocating, or just trying to figure out what “affordable” even means right now.
If you’ve ever compared listings across states, you already know: “average” hides the story.

And yes—people argue about whether to useaverageormedian. In practice, the median is often more useful because a handful of ultra-expensive markets can drag the average up. But you’ll see both used in news and real estate reports. That’s normal.
Quick reality check:“Housing cost” isn’t just the monthly payment. If you’re budgeting responsibly, include utilities, insurance, and connectivity from day one. Skipping them makes a plan look good on paper and fall apart in week two.
Most people don’t realize how aggressively housing drives everything else—savings rate, stress levels, even how often you can visit family. It’s not dramatic. It’s just math.
A common guideline is to keep housing around a manageable share of income. But guidelines don’t pay your bills. In expensive metros, you might accept a higher share for a year to access better career options. Or you might choose a cheaper region and keep more financial breathing room. Both choices can be smart. The trick is seeing the full cost, not only the listing price.

You’ll see headlines about average rent in the USA or median home prices in the US. They’re useful for trend-spotting, not for picking a neighborhood. The spread is the story: coastal job hubs tend to be costly; many inland metros and smaller cities are cheaper; and within the same city, one zip code can double another.
So think in ranges, not single numbers. If you build your plan around a single “national average,” you’ll be wrong almost immediately—either pleasantly surprised or painfully disappointed.
